Community Occupational Therapist – Bass Coast

Part-Time or Full-Time Available | $95,000 - $110,000 | Company Car | Laptop & Phone

Join Fuller Life Australia and make a genuine difference in the lives of older adults and people with disability across the stunning Bass Coast region. This is the perfect role for a Community OT in search of the perfect work-life balance.

We are seeking a passionate Community Occupational Therapist to deliver home and community-based assessments, rehabilitation, and therapy services for older adults and NDIS participants (aged 6+ through to adulthood).

What You'll Be Doing
  • Provide home and community-based OT assessments and interventions for older adults, supporting independence, safety, and functional rehabilitation.
  • Conduct home assessments for equipment, supports, and modifications to enable safe daily living.
  • Deliver rehabilitation and therapy programs tailored to older adults in the community.
  • Work with NDIS participants aged 6+ through to adulthood, completing Functional Capacity Assessments, reports, and Assistive Technology (AT) assessments.
  • NDIS experience is preferred but not essential, with training provided to support your development in this area.
  • Develop and implement therapy plans with clients, families, and support teams, focusing on meaningful goals and participation.
  • Collaborate with other allied health professionals, community services, and support coordinators to achieve optimal outcomes.
